        I gave Olly a honey stick as a treat for looking after me while I have been in pain, I got back from the shop and said. “Here you go, that is for being a good boy looking after me.” He ran round in a circle with it in his mouth, threw some binkies with it still in his mouth then dropped it then, how do I put this? He tried to do something to it that male bunnies do to girl bunnies, has he got over excited? He is neutered.


      • Kokaneeandkahlua
        Participant
        12067 posts Send Private Message

          Animals mix up their types of excitement all the time. Nothing wrong
          Very cute he ran around with it-he must like what you brought him and that you were home!
